Mongodb là gồm ssống dữ liệu phi quan hệ giới tính đang được nhiều người tiêu dùng tìm hiểu hiện thời.

Bạn đang xem: Mongodb là gì? khi nào thì nên sử dụng mongodb

Bởi vậy, trong bài viết này hjwitteveen.com để giúp bạn bao gồm cái nhìn tổng quan rộng về Mongodb. Theo dõi nội dung bài viết sau nhằm hiểu rõ Mongodb là gì tương tự như nhân kiệt khá nổi bật của nó nhé!

Mongodb là gì?

Khái niệm Mongo Database là gì?

Mongodb là gì xuất xắc tư tưởng Mongo Database là gì được những Chuyên Viên giới thiệu đánh giá nlỗi sau:Mongodb là 1 các loại database thiên phía tài liệu với là một trong những dạng NoSquốc lộ database. Chính bởi vì vậy, Mongodb thường đang tách đi cấu tạo table-based của relational database nhằm hoàn toàn có thể mê say ứng được với mọi tư liệu như JSON bao gồm sẵn trong một schema rất thiêng hoạt và được Điện thoại tư vấn là BSON. 
*

Nên gọi MongoDB là gì?

Các công dụng nổi bật của Mongodb là gì?

Mongodb được sử dụng tương đối nhiều và được review cực kì cao nhờ tải những điểm lưu ý đặc sắc là: Mongodb đó là một database hướng tư liệu, nên lúc đó gần như tài liệu sẽ được lưu trữ trong document theo phong cách JSON cố kỉnh bởi vì lưu theo dạng bảng như cơ sở dữ liệu quan hệ tình dục nên việc truy vấn vấn đang gấp rút rộng. Với các cơ sở dữ liệu quan hệ giới tính thì bọn họ sẽ có được quan niệm bảng, lúc đó những cơ sở tài liệu quan hệ tình dục vẫn sử dụng những bảng để rất có thể lưu trữ tài liệu, còn với Mongodb thì bạn cần phải sử dụng định nghĩa collection cầm cố cho bảng. Mongodb đó là một hệ quản ngại trị các đại lý dữ liệu mà lại trong số ấy mã nguồn msinh sống là CSDL thường trực thuộc NoSql và được hàng tỷ người sử dụng. So với RDBMS thì vào Mongodb collection hay đã ứng với table, còn document vẫn tương ứng với row. MongoDB đã thực hiện những document để núm đến row vào RDBMS. Với các collection bao gồm trong Mongodb hay sẽ được kết cấu rất thiêng hoạt vì thế nó có thể chấp nhận được những dữ liệu được tàng trữ cơ mà không nhất thiết phải theo đúng ngẫu nhiên một kết cấu nhất quyết nào. Các đọc tin gồm liên quan gần như sẽ được tàng trữ với nhau nhằm người tiêu dùng có thể truy cập tầm nã vấn nkhô giòn hơn trải qua những ngôn từ truy hỏi vấn Mongodb.
*

Mongo gồm phương châm cực kì quan liêu trọng

Ưu điểm cùng điểm yếu kém của Mongodb là gì?

*

Ưu điểm của MongoDB là gì?

lúc triển khai insert/update/remove sầu phiên bản ghi thì MongoDB vẫn không thể update ngay vào ổ cứng. Chỉ sau 60 giây thì Mongodb bắt đầu rất có thể ghi được toàn thể dữ liệu được biến hóa từ bỏ RAM xuống phần ổ cứng. Vấn đề này chính là điểm yếu kém bởi vì nó hoàn toàn có thể đem lại nguy cơ tiềm ẩn mất dữ liệu lúc các tình huống xấu nlỗi mất điện xẩy ra. 

Tổng quan tiền một vài ba kỹ năng về Mongodb

Mongodb được Thành lập thứ 1 vì chưng Mongodb Inc. cùng tại thời đặc điểm đó nó là một trong những phần của những thành phầm PaaS, tương tự nlỗi Windows Azure cùng Google App Engine. Và kế tiếp, thì nó đã được điều đưa thành nguồn mlàm việc từ năm 2009. Mongodb biến chuyển một Một trong những NoSquốc lộ database lừng danh vào bây giờ, với giờ đồng hồ thì Mongodb được sử dụng làm backkết thúc mang đến các website như: eBay, SourceForge với The Thành Phố New York Times.Hầu không còn, những feature của MongoDB đã bao gồm: Indexing: bất kỳ những field như thế nào bao gồm vào BSON document làm sao cũng biến thành được index. Replication: Nó tức là các nhân phiên bản sẽ sở hữu được một phiên bạn dạng tựa như nhỏng phiên phiên bản đã sống thọ và sẽ thực hiện.

Xem thêm: Download Grand Theft Auto Iv + Full + Crack + Mod + Fix All Eror

Dựa vào các đại lý dữ liệu thì yêu cầu lưu trữ lớn hơn. Bởi nắm, nó đòi hỏi cơ sở tài liệu yêu cầu toàn diện với bị mất non trước những sự gắng quanh đó dự đân oán cao hơn nữa. Chính chính vì như vậy, không ít người đã nghĩ ra tư tưởng nhân phiên bản nhằm tạo nên một phiên phiên bản tất cả ssinh sống dữ liệu tương tự cùng với cơ sở tài liệu đang tồn tại. Từ kia, chủ động lưu trữ bọn chúng ở 1 vị trí không giống để đề phòng sự rứa xảy ra. Các ad hoc query: Chúng được cung ứng search bởi field, những phxay search thông thường, regular expression searches cùng range queries. Thực hiện tại tàng trữ file: Mongodb được áp dụng như một khối hệ thống file hoàn toàn có thể tận dụng các function bên trên và chúng có thể hoạt động nlỗi một bí quyết phân păn năn trải qua sharding. Aggregation: Hầu không còn, những Aggregation operation sẽ xử trí cho các phiên bản ghi tài liệu rồi trả về đa số công dụng đang được tính tân oán trước. Mọi phnghiền toán thù này sẽ tiến hành tập thích hợp thành nhóm các cực hiếm từ nhiều Document lại với nhau, tự kia triển khai nhiều hơn thế các phxay toán thù nhiều chủng loại có bên trên tài liệu đã làm được đội trả về dựa vào một kết quả độc nhất vô nhị. Trong một Squốc lộ, count* với group by chính là tương đương với Aggregation bao gồm trong Mongodb. 

Quý Khách đề nghị sử dụng Mongodb bao giờ là đúng theo lý?

Mongodb cần được áp dụng trong các trường thích hợp nhỏng sau: Thực hiện tại quản lý với truyền cài content: Quản lý hàng hóa của content nhiều mẫu mã rộng, nó chỉ bao gồm trong một kho lưu trữ data cho phép chuyển đổi cũng tương tự bình luận nhanh lẹ hơn, nhưng mà nó sẽ không chịu đựng thêm phức hợp thêm từ khối hệ thống content không giống. 
*

Sử dụng Mongodb làm thế nào để cho phù hợp lý?

Các kết cấu Mobile với Social: Mongodb thường xuyên hỗ trợ một platkhung gồm sẵn, sự phản xạ nkhô cứng cùng dễ dàng mở rộng chất nhận được nhiều khả năng nâng tầm rộng, so với được real-time cùng cung cấp trái đất. Quản lý các data khách hàng hàng: Mongodb rất có thể tận dụng tối đa năng lực query nhanh lẹ đến đối chiếu real-time bên trên các đại lý tài liệu người dùng cực lớn. Với các mô hình data phức tạp, thì bởi các scheme linh hoạt, auto sharding để không ngừng mở rộng được chiều ngang. 

Tổng kết

Trên đấy là phần đa ban bố cụ thể về công tác cửa hàng tài liệu Mongodb. Chúng tôi hi vọng, các bạn sẽ bao gồm cái nhìn tổng quan liêu hơn Mongodb là gì, mặt khác có thể áp dụng công dụng Mongodb vào trong số ngôi trường đúng theo quan trọng nhất. Quý khách hàng đọc nhớ rằng setup Mongodb nhằm dữ thế chủ động áp dụng ngay trong khi có nhu cầu nhé!
Bài viết liên quan

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*